Here comes the low-down:

For the background, I dry-brushed the negative space of the Sizzix Alterations Floral Frame Texture Fade with Lake Mist and Cloudy Blue Adirondack Paints, the embossed a standard-size manila tag. Once dry, I carefully smudged Pine Needles Distress Ink over the raised design. I used a little strip of Tissue Tape from the Symphony set along the top edge. Finally, I roughed up the edges and smudged them with Walnut Stain Distress Ink

Umbrella Man was cut with the Sizzix Alterations Die, then embossed with the Pocketwatch Texture Fade. He was colored with Walnut Stain and Wild Honey Distress Inks. I freehand cut the umbrella from rainbow Honeycomb Paper. 

"Spring" is from Tim's Seasonal Salvage Stickers set, and it's attached with pop dots. 


To finish, I attached an Idea-ology Reinforcer, then colored a strip of Trimmings with Pumice Stone Distress Stain and threaded it through the tag.
